EXCEEDS logo
Exceeds
Michael Vorburger

PROFILE

Michael Vorburger

Mike Vorburger engineered core automation, AI integration, and developer tooling across the enola-dev/enola repository, focusing on scalable chat-driven workflows, robust YAML/JSON data handling, and secure build pipelines. He delivered features such as Chat Over SSH, AI Copilot environments, and extensible agent models, leveraging Java, TypeScript, and Bazel for backend and CLI development. Mike’s approach emphasized modular architecture, test-driven development, and continuous integration, resulting in maintainable code and rapid feature delivery. His work included dependency modernization, security hardening, and advanced prompt engineering, enabling reliable AI-assisted automation and improving developer productivity through streamlined configuration, testing, and deployment processes.

Overall Statistics

Feature vs Bugs

55%Features

Repository Contributions

930Total
Bugs
236
Commits
930
Features
286
Lines of code
123,173
Activity Months11

Work History

October 2025

54 Commits • 17 Features

Oct 1, 2025

October 2025 performance summary for langchain4j/langchain4j and enola-dev/enola. Delivered core product improvements and tooling enhancements across two repos, focusing on reliability, AI-driven capabilities, and build stability. Key outcomes include streaming API robustness improvement, ToDo core scaffolding with AI tools and an AI Copilot development environment, and extensive codebase hygiene including dependency upgrades, tool separation, and enhanced testing. Additional gains include security hardening, documentation updates, and performance-friendly CSV tooling. These deliverables reduce runtime exceptions, accelerate AI-assisted task workflows, improve developer productivity, and strengthen the platform's maintainability and scalability.

September 2025

106 Commits • 36 Features

Sep 1, 2025

Concise monthly summary for 2025-09 focused on delivering secure, scalable, and maintainable development pipelines, while enhancing build reliability and developer experience across Enola and Gemini CLI. Key features delivered: - CI: Enabled CodeQL analysis workflow in enola CI to improve security and vulnerability detection. - Documentation and onboarding: MVP prerequisites clarified for MVP npx/uvx, added nix run to installation, and expanded ENOLA docs, with VS Code integration scaffolding and Templates CLI introduction. - Build and dependency modernization: Merged modules_maven and enola_maven to streamline builds; updated grpc-java, netty, and protobuf; introduced known_contributing_modules in maven.install; improved Maven install path naming; ensured enola/... path consistency. - Build system reliability: Switched to local JDK from Nix, removed remote toolchains, and aligned Java from Nix PATH for consistent builds; added Bazel ignore for .direnv and removed Docker from Nix to accelerate downloads; added AGENTS.md and cleaned build warnings. - Developer experience and tooling enhancements: Added Exec Tool and Files Tools documentation, introduced GitHub MCP server over HTTP, added Secret expansion improvements in mcp.json env, introduced Templates CLI, and enabled Protolint from Nix; documentation updates for agent tooling and community updates. Major bugs fixed: - GSON/Guava and related versions alignment in modules_maven.install; fixed Maven install module versioning regressions. - Deadnix issue with external .nix in node_modules resolved. - OkHttpResource: lazily obtain and memoize MediaType to prevent performance/initialization issues. - BazelTestRunner exited with incorrect return value; corrected handling. - MCP secret resolution deferred until used; list-tools now skips tools with unavailable secrets; MCP YAML placeholders re-commented as needed; string indexing bug in DataResource fixed. - Documentation lint ([md059]) issue fixed; JavaDoc pre-commit integration and doclint improvements implemented; classpath safety improved to avoid overwriting files. Overall impact and accomplishments: - Strengthened security posture, faster and more reliable builds, and improved traceability through CI CodeQL and up-to-date dependencies. Unified Maven module builds reduce maintenance overhead and speed up artifact generation. Local JDK via Nix and PATH-based Java improves reproducibility and developer productivity. Expanded docs, templates, and CLI tooling reduce onboarding time and empower teams to self-serve common tasks. These changes collectively drive faster delivery cycles, higher quality releases, and better engineering velocity across the portfolio.

August 2025

79 Commits • 29 Features

Aug 1, 2025

August 2025 performance summary focusing on delivering business value through reliability, scalability, and developer productivity. Highlights span enola, ollama, google/adk-docs, and modelcontextprotocol/servers. In enola: ObjectStore/JacksonObjectReaderWriter improvements for reliable data handling; ProviderFromID nullability alignment using Optional<>; ADK dependency upgrades; DateTimeTools enhancements; NamedObjectProviders and Clock Tool; AI URI parameter support and an ai sub-command stability fix; MCP fetch/call-tool and server refinements; plus ongoing internal cleanup and documentation/build tooling improvements. Ollama contributed documentation standardization to improve contributor guidance. google/adk-docs introduced ROOT_AGENT immutability for stability and updated build tooling guidance (compiler params). modelcontextprotocol/servers fixed a memory server npm-audit vulnerability. Additional cross-repo efforts include CI workflow enhancements, Nix-based test runs, and broad documentation improvements. Overall, these changes improved data integrity, security posture, production reliability, and developer productivity, while enabling faster iteration and safer upgrades.

July 2025

102 Commits • 39 Features

Jul 1, 2025

July 2025 performance summary for enola-dev/enola: Delivered core capabilities, stabilized tests, and strengthened AI/CLI integration and YAML-driven configuration support. The month focused on delivering essential user-facing features, advancing IO primitives, and modernizing the build/dependency ecosystem to improve reliability and velocity.

June 2025

38 Commits • 11 Features

Jun 1, 2025

June 2025: Delivered foundational reliability, YAML handling enhancements, and data-model improvements across enola and dotprompt. Key outcomes include a stabilized CI/build pipeline, expanded test coverage for CLI tooling, and cross-repo cleanups that reduce risk and enable faster feature delivery. Notable progress includes dependency hygiene, YAML object reading, DotPrompt MVP maturation, and a targeted Handlebars upgrade in the google/dotprompt Java module.

May 2025

118 Commits • 35 Features

May 1, 2025

May 2025 performance snapshot focused on delivering core chat-driven automation for Enola, strengthening safety and reliability, and expanding developer UX across SSH workflows and local environments. Implemented and stabilized features for Chat Over SSH and Chat Exec Agent, hardened command parsing and execution paths, enhanced path handling for Exec Agent, and expanded UI with colors, history, built-in commands, auto-pairing and suggestions. These efforts reduce risk of remote command execution, accelerate incident response, and improve developer productivity across multiple environments.

April 2025

54 Commits • 14 Features

Apr 1, 2025

April 2025 monthly summary highlighting key features delivered, major bug fixes, and overall impact across multiple repositories. Focused on delivering business value through user-facing features, improved debugging and reliability, and build-system stabilization to support rapid iteration and LLM-enabled capabilities.

March 2025

164 Commits • 42 Features

Mar 1, 2025

March 2025: A focused architecture and packaging sprint across enola and related repos, delivering tangible business value through developer-friendly CLI, robust core APIs, improved packaging and build reliability, and foundational URI/IRI infrastructure. Highlights include CLI enhancements for CID visibility and resource URL fetch, IPFS gateway/API abstractions, build tooling and distribution improvements, and core/API consolidation that reduces future maintenance risk and accelerates feature delivery. This month also advanced testing, docs, and CI efficiency to shorten feedback loops and improve quality for customers.

February 2025

102 Commits • 27 Features

Feb 1, 2025

February 2025: Focused on stabilizing the build, strengthening CI/test, and expanding packaging and Maven/GAVR capabilities. Delivered major improvements across build tooling, web packaging, and core architecture, with several critical bug fixes enabling smoother development workflows and more reliable distributions. This month laid groundwork for safer dependency management, improved developer experience, and scalable architecture.

January 2025

71 Commits • 20 Features

Jan 1, 2025

Concise monthly summary for 2025-01 focusing on business value and technical achievements. Key features delivered include IPFS URL scheme support and integrity URL query parameter handling, CID validation in IPFSResource, and CLI integration for the integrity parameter. Major bugs fixed include security vulnerability patch and code quality fixes. The month also included architectural refactors (ResourceHasher) and new CLI tooling (enola info digest) with Multibase/Multibash support. Web platform modernization with Bun-based build, PNPM CI, and first working Network Graph. Documentation improvements and CI stability efforts underpin the overall impact. These efforts improved security, reliability, maintainability, and developer productivity across Enola and Kubo projects.

December 2024

42 Commits • 16 Features

Dec 1, 2024

December 2024 performance summary for enola-dev/enola and openMF/fineract. The month delivered core data/resource enhancements, extensive documentation and CLI improvements, and broad build/tooling modernization, alongside targeted bug fixes that improved stability and maintainability. Notable business value was realized through safer data handling, faster onboarding for new contributors, and more reliable and scalable build pipelines. Technologies demonstrated include Java, Bazel, Maven/JBang, and modern toolchains (Guava, protobuf, SLF4j, ErrorProne).

Activity

Loading activity data...

Quality Metrics

Correctness88.6%
Maintainability89.2%
Architecture85.2%
Performance80.8%
AI Usage26.8%

Skills & Technologies

Programming Languages

BashBatchBazelBzlCSSGherkinGitGit AttributesGoGradle

Technical Skills

AI Agent DevelopmentAI Agent TestingAI Assisted DevelopmentAI ConceptsAI IntegrationAI Prompt EngineeringAI Tool DevelopmentAI-assisted DevelopmentAI/MLAI/ML IntegrationAPI DesignAPI DevelopmentAPI IntegrationAPI RefactoringAgent Design

Repositories Contributed To

11 repos

Overview of all repositories you've contributed to across your timeline

enola-dev/enola

Dec 2024 Oct 2025
11 Months active

Languages Used

BashBatchBazelBzlJavaMarkdownPowerShellShell

Technical Skills

API DesignBazelBuild AutomationBuild ManagementBuild SystemBuild System Configuration

ipfs/kubo

Jan 2025 Apr 2025
2 Months active

Languages Used

MarkdownGo

Technical Skills

DocumentationDebuggingError HandlingLogging

google/dotprompt

Apr 2025 Jun 2025
2 Months active

Languages Used

MarkdownBazel

Technical Skills

DocumentationDependency Management

google/adk-docs

Aug 2025 Aug 2025
1 Month active

Languages Used

JavaMarkdownXML

Technical Skills

Build ConfigurationDocumentationJava Development

openMF/fineract

Dec 2024 Dec 2024
1 Month active

Languages Used

Gradle

Technical Skills

Build Management

grpc/bazel-central-registry

Mar 2025 Mar 2025
1 Month active

Languages Used

YAML

Technical Skills

Documentation

flox/floxdocs

Mar 2025 Mar 2025
1 Month active

Languages Used

Markdown

Technical Skills

Documentation

ollama/ollama

Aug 2025 Aug 2025
1 Month active

Languages Used

Markdown

Technical Skills

Contribution GuidelinesDocumentation

modelcontextprotocol/servers

Aug 2025 Aug 2025
1 Month active

Languages Used

JavaScript

Technical Skills

JavaScriptsecurity management

zed-industries/gemini-cli

Sep 2025 Sep 2025
1 Month active

Languages Used

Markdown

Technical Skills

documentationtechnical writing

langchain4j/langchain4j

Oct 2025 Oct 2025
1 Month active

Languages Used

Java

Technical Skills

API DesignJavaRefactoringSoftware Development

Generated by Exceeds AIThis report is designed for sharing and indexing